Transaction c7ab714bc125a6558d4e26cebaa098050ce4576f6537edbb70e94fd78e270fa5

2 Input
1 Outputs
  • c7ab714bc125a6558d4e26cebaa098050ce4576f6537edbb70e94fd78e270fa5:0
  • value  2050595
    address  1F1fWTMNxEwkzkQoTSTNoNwcn5qY5Laq5e